如何进行大数据实时可视化分析?
在当今信息爆炸的时代,大数据已经成为了企业竞争的关键。实时可视化分析作为大数据应用的重要环节,能够帮助企业快速发现数据中的价值,从而做出更明智的决策。那么,如何进行大数据实时可视化分析呢?本文将围绕这一主题,从以下几个方面进行探讨。
一、了解大数据实时可视化分析的意义
大数据实时可视化分析是指利用可视化技术对实时数据进行实时展示和分析的过程。它具有以下几大意义:
- 提高数据分析效率:通过可视化展示,可以直观地了解数据的变化趋势,从而提高数据分析的效率。
- 发现数据中的价值:实时可视化分析可以帮助企业快速发现数据中的潜在价值,为企业决策提供有力支持。
- 优化业务流程:通过对实时数据的监控和分析,企业可以及时发现业务流程中的问题,并进行优化。
- 提高用户体验:实时可视化分析可以为企业提供个性化的服务,从而提高用户体验。
二、大数据实时可视化分析的关键技术
数据采集与存储:数据采集与存储是大数据实时可视化分析的基础。常用的数据采集技术有Hadoop、Spark等,而数据存储技术则包括HDFS、HBase等。
数据处理与分析:数据处理与分析是大数据实时可视化分析的核心。常用的数据处理技术有MapReduce、Spark等,而分析技术则包括机器学习、数据挖掘等。
可视化技术:可视化技术是将数据以图形、图像等形式展示出来的技术。常用的可视化工具包括ECharts、D3.js等。
实时计算与传输:实时计算与传输是大数据实时可视化分析的关键。常用的实时计算技术有Flink、Storm等,而传输技术则包括WebSocket、HTTP/2等。
三、大数据实时可视化分析的实施步骤
需求分析:明确大数据实时可视化分析的目标和需求,确定所需分析的数据类型和范围。
数据采集与存储:根据需求,选择合适的数据采集和存储技术,搭建数据采集和存储系统。
数据处理与分析:对采集到的数据进行清洗、整合和处理,运用分析技术挖掘数据价值。
可视化设计:根据分析结果,设计可视化展示方案,选择合适的可视化工具。
系统集成与部署:将可视化展示系统与业务系统进行集成,确保数据实时传输和分析。
系统监控与优化:对实时可视化分析系统进行监控,及时发现问题并进行优化。
四、案例分析
以某电商企业为例,该企业通过大数据实时可视化分析,实现了以下目标:
- 实时监控销售数据:通过实时可视化分析,企业可以实时了解销售数据的变化趋势,从而调整销售策略。
- 用户行为分析:通过对用户行为的实时分析,企业可以了解用户喜好,优化产品和服务。
- 库存管理:通过实时可视化分析,企业可以实时了解库存情况,降低库存成本。
总结
大数据实时可视化分析在当今企业竞争中的地位日益重要。通过了解大数据实时可视化分析的意义、关键技术、实施步骤以及案例分析,企业可以更好地运用这一技术,提高数据分析效率,发现数据中的价值,从而在激烈的市场竞争中脱颖而出。
猜你喜欢:eBPF